I am finally starting on the conversion of my M15 to a Gaff cutter rig. The new gaff and boom are on the way from the vendor, the bowsprit has been fabricated and delivered and I am working on the forestay attachment fixture. I will soon be at the point where I drill deck holes for the mooring bit (sampson post) and cut the mast to the new length.
Very exciting.
The sail configuration in the attached diagram is still in flux a bit. Working to move the CE forward a bit and reduce the sail area. Will probably lower the head a bit and shorten the foot.
The bowsprit configuration changed a bit due to cost. I bought a commercial mooring bit and it will be turned sideways to the center line.
